Ideally located in the prime touristic area of Thong Sala, Phatchara Boutique Hotel promises a relaxing and wonderful visit. The hotel has everything you need for a comfortable stay. 24-hour room service, free Wi-Fi in all rooms, luggage storage, Wi-Fi in public areas, car park are on the list of things guests can enjoy. Some of the well-appointed guestrooms feature television LCD/plasma screen, internet access – wireless, non smoking rooms, air conditioning, desk. Recuperate from a full day of sightseeing in the comfort of your room or take advantage of the hotel's recreational facilities, including outdoor pool, massage, pool (kids), garden.
